Pune’s Ghat Areas To Receive Very Heavy Rainfall From June 28 To July 3

The India Meteorological Department (IMD), in a release on Friday, said Pune city will receive light rainfall from June 28 to July 3, whereas the ghats will receive heavy rainfall during the period.

Check out the forecast:

June 28 – Generally cloudy sky. Light rain very likely. (Heavy to very heavy rainfall at isolated places in ghat areas)

June 29 – Generally cloudy sky. Light rain very likely. (Heavy to very heavy rainfall at isolated places in ghat areas)

June 30 – Generally cloudy sky. Light rain very likely. (Heavy to very heavy rainfall at isolated places in ghat areas)

July 1 – Generally cloudy sky. Light rain very likely. (Heavy rainfall at isolated places in ghat areas)

July 2 – Generally cloudy sky. Light rain very likely. (Heavy rainfall at isolated places in ghat areas)

July 3 – Generally cloudy sky. Light rain very likely. (Heavy rainfall at isolated places in ghat areas)
